Latest Patents
Duncan Bathe holds a patent for "Systems, devices and methods for caloric vestibular stimulation." This invention features an in-ear stimulation device designed to administer caloric stimulation to the ear canal of a subject. The device includes a frame that defines a perimeter and has a center region, at least one tensioning member held by the frame, and an earpiece connected to the tensioning member. The design allows the frame to rest on the head and around the ear of the subject, positioning the earpiece in the ear canal while exerting a force toward it.
